Zurich, Switzerland – March 11th, 2025 – Voliro, a leader in advanced aerial robotics, in collaboration with Sixpec, has officially launched the world’s first drone-based Pulsed Eddy Current (PEC) sensor.
The PEC sensor is integrated into a payload designed exclusively for the Voliro T drone, combining Voliro’s unique inspection drone platform with world class PEC sensing. This is the first drone payload solution ever that allows inspectors to collect PEC data for corrosion monitoring.

Corrosion under insulation (CUI) presents one of the most challenging and costly maintenance issues in heavy industries, requiring inspectors to remove insulation, erect scaffolding, and manually access assets. The global cost of corrosion is estimated at $2.5 trillion annually, with the oil and gas sector alone spending about $276 billion per year on corrosion (NACE study). Traditional CUI inspection methods are expensive, time-consuming, and lead to prolonged asset downtime. Voliro’s innovative drone-based PEC sensor addresses all these challenges, making PEC data collection faster, more cost-effective, and significantly safer.
